You can cook Whosaynas Mango Pineapple Punch using 5 ingredients and 6 steps. Here is how you cook that.

Ingredients of Whosaynas Mango Pineapple Punch

  1. It’s 1/2 of Pineapple (small cubes).
  2. It’s 1-2 of Big Ripe Mangoes (big cubes).
  3. Make ready 1 tbsp of Custard powder.
  4. Make ready To taste of Sugar.
  5. Take pinch of Orange Colour.

Whosaynas Mango Pineapple Punch instructions

  1. Blend mango chunks, custard powder with a glass of water.
  2. Strain in a pot, if mangoes are sour can add sugar and if colour is not orange can add colour too.
  3. Keep on boil add in pineapple cubes.
  4. Boil once or just after you see the pineapple looks like canned pineapple, if it's very thick can add water.
  5. Let it cool down then keep in freezer to chill not freeze.
  6. Remove in jug or punch glasses serve chilled.
